ASUU is not straightforward - Campus Catch

Reacting to a statement made by ASUU today that it denies having any agreement with FG over the ongoing strike in the last meeting held on Monday, Campus Catch has described the ASUU leadership as not straightforward and Selfish.

Some persons have believed ASUU is just trying to clear the air that it has not reached a FULL agreement with FG as rumoured.

That claim is true.. But Recall that ASUU and FG had their previous negotiation on Monday which the outcome was made public that a good part of the demand had been met and ASUU would get back to the Public after its NEC meeting.

Observing the U-turn sign that ASUU is showing today, Campus Catch is wondering why ASUU did not reject the part funds that FG offered so we'll know the strike is still very active.
Why accepting money, going to Twitter to create a voting poll and coming to tell the Public that FG hasn't met their demand thereby creating more uneasiness in the heart of students?
Be straightforward And stop being SELFISH.
You ought not to delay the NEC meeting.
Students are waiting to resume? Stop playing around with people's future and have some sense of sympathy.

Nevertheless, Campus Catch urge the students community to wait and see what tomorrow will bring.

If ASUU meets with its NEC, we will hear results.
